人工剪藤打尖法对甘肃白条党参产籽量的影响  被引量:2

The Effects of Artificial Cutting Method on the Seed Yield of GanSu BaiTiao DangShen

摘  要:目的:以甘肃白条党参产籽量为观察指标,评价党参种植中人工剪藤打尖法对其产籽量的影响。方法:党参原药材地上茎叶生长旺盛期(7月初至8月初),对地上藤茎实施两期剪藤打尖。第一期于7月中旬剪除地上藤茎30 cm;第二期于8月初在第一期剪茎后茎叶生长的基础上再次剪除地上藤茎20 cm;并与原药材自然生长株作对照,于10月中旬至11月初统一收集蒴果与种子,以重量法计算其单位种植面积产籽量,比较实施两期剪藤打尖与自然生长株产籽量的变化。结果:第一期的产籽量高于自然生长株的21%,第二期的产籽量低于自然生长株的17%。结论:在甘肃白条党参种植过程中,人工剪藤打尖法的不同期次对党参产籽量有显著影响,第一期能提高单位种植面积的产籽量,第二期降低其单位种植面积的产籽量。Objective: To assess the effects of artificial cutting method on the seed yield of Gansu BaiTiao DangShen[Codonopsis Pilosula(Franch.)Nannf.]by taking the seed yield of Gansu BaiTiao DangShen as the index. Methods: When DangShen flourished (from the beginning of July to the beginning of August), the top of the climbing stem was cut twice. At the first time the top around 30 cm was removed;in the second time the top around 20 cm was removed on the foundation of the growth after the first cutting;the normal plant with natural growth was taken as the control one, the capsule and the seed were collected from the middle of October to the beginning of November, the seed yields in the unit area were calculated with gravimetric method, the changes of the seed yield between the plant with natural growth and cutting twice were compared. Results:The seed yields of the plants in the first period were 21%over that of the normal plant with natural growth, the seed yields of the plants in the second period were 17% below those of the normal plant with natural growth. Conclusion: Artificial cutting method in different periods could affect the seed yield of DangShen significantly, it could improve the seed output in the unit area at the first stage and decrease the seed output in the unit area at the second stage.
